NextGenTel acquires fiber customers and enters long-term cooperation with Bofiber


(Cision Via Acquire Media NewsEdge) NextGenTel AS, a wholly owned subsidiary of Telio Holding ASA, has entered into an agreement with Bofiber AS to acquire the company’s 2,000 fiber customers and to cooperate in building out fiber in the Bergen region. This implies that residents in the Bergen region can be part of the roll-out of fiber and have Internet, TV, mobile and broadband telephony services provided by the same vendor, NextGenTel. Furthermore, many of NextGenTel’s current customers can be offered fiber and still keep the Internet and other services from the company. Bofiber will provide the fiber infrastructure while NextGenTel will be the customer interface responsible for sales, delivery, customer services and operations.



During fall 2014, the current Bofiber customers will get access to the value added services provided by NextGenTel. The agreement implies an acquisition price of NOK 2,750 per customer. The agreement has a 15 year term (5+5+5 years). NextGenTel has approximately 35,000 customers in the Bergen region and the company sees a significant potential to further strengthen its position in the region from this strategic agreement with Bofiber.

NextGenTel is part of the Telio Group. Telio Group has annual revenues of NOK 1.3 billion and is listed on the Oslo Stock Exchange. NextGenTel is a provider of broadband services and telephony services to the consumer and business market and the public sector.


Bofiber is a regional provider of fiber, building and upgrading communications infrastructure based on fiber to residents in the Bergen region.
